Top Locations Tagged with Sneh plaza

Sneh plaza in India - 382424/ near ahmedabad/Transit near ahmedabad

Sneh plaza in India - 800001/ near patna

Sneh plaza in India - 390007/ near vadodara

Sneh plaza in India - 380052/ near ahmedabad